Transaction 3adaed7131642edca9bfcc75bb4458ccd21e90dd1610e742fd61bba37d60e259
1 Input
1 Output
-
3adaed7131642edca9bfcc75bb4458ccd21e90dd1610e742fd61bba37d60e259:0
- value
- 69550
- script pubkey
- OP_0 OP_PUSHBYTES_20 25d0ef258d3e1eebb678a5a52217ada37877a3ac
- address
- bc1qyhgw7fvd8c0whdnc5kjjy9ad5du80gav7wd5kd